MULLINS - Joe W. King, 54, citizen of Kingstree, formerly of Mullins, died at the Johnson Memorial Hospital in Hemingway early Thursday due to a heart attack suffered Wednesday afternoon. Funeral arraignments are incomplete awaiting the arrival of his only son, S2-c James William King of the US Navy.
Mr. King was a son of the late Mr. and Mrs. J. W. King of Mullins. He was a native of [present day] Dillon County.
Survivors include his widow, the former Grace Johnson; and one son,S2-c James William King of the Navy; a brother, Dr. W. E. King of Aynor; and one sister, Mrs. Claude McMillan of Mullins.
Published in The State, December 15, 1944
